The Main Types of Male Incontinence

1. Stress Incontinence

What it is: Leaking that occurs when physical pressure is put on your bladder during activities like coughing, sneezing, laughing, lifting, or exercising.

Common causes:

  • Post-prostate surgery (RALP)
  • Weakened pelvic floor muscles
  • Aging-related muscle changes
  • Heavy lifting or high-impact sports

Typical volume: Usually small amounts (5-50ml per episode) but can occur multiple times throughout the day.

2. Post-Void Dribbling (After-Drip)

What it is: Continued leaking after you think you've finished urinating, often when you move away from the toilet or sit down.

Common causes:

  • Enlarged prostate (BPH)
  • Weakened bladder muscles
  • Incomplete bladder emptying
  • Normal aging process

Typical volume: Small, frequent amounts (2-15ml per occurrence) happening multiple times daily.

3. Overflow Incontinence

What it is: Continuous or frequent small leaks due to a bladder that doesn't empty completely, causing it to "overflow."

Common causes:

  • Enlarged prostate blocking urine flow
  • Neurogenic bladder conditions
  • Certain medications
  • Bladder muscle weakness

Typical volume: Continuous small amounts throughout the day, usually totaling 100-250ml daily.

4. Urge Incontinence (Overactive Bladder)

What it is: Sudden, intense urges to urinate followed by involuntary loss of large amounts of urine.

Common causes:

  • Overactive bladder muscles
  • Neurological conditions
  • Bladder infections
  • Prostate issues

Typical volume: Can range from moderate (50-150ml) to large amounts (200ml+) per episode.

5. Mixed Incontinence

What it is: Combination of two or more types, most commonly stress and urge incontinence together.

Typical volume: Varies based on the combination of conditions.
